Quality Technician
Rochester, NY jobs
We're hiring for a Quality Technician role onsite in Rochester, New York.
In collaboration with process engineering, system design engineering and business development, the QC Technician (QCT) is involved in the inspection of customer samples, prototypes, and products for printed electronics applications. This is a position requiring flexibility, versatility, technical aptitude and attention to detail. Our Printed Electronics organization uses production-scale assets and processes for both development and production work. Processes include flexographic printing, electroless plating, end-of-line testing and packaging.
The QCT will be cross trained on all inspection equipment and is expected to develop sufficient mastery for independent work in all aspects of the quality assurance process flow. Up to 25% of time is spent in either a Class 6 or 7 clean room, with the remaining time spent in a QC lab or office environment.
Responsibilities:
• Interpret instructions and execute work orders utilizing inspection equipment.
• Collaborate with peers and team leaders to accomplish major objectives for the day while balancing workload, rotating job assignments, and completing routine tasks that are documented but not otherwise specified by supervision.
• Inspection and quality assessment of incoming materials, WIP and product.
• Identify problem conditions (Product, Process and/or general) and escalate to the appropriate supervision.
• Perform routine cleaning and minor maintenance of inspection assets.
• As needed, write and maintain standard operating procedures either independently or in collaboration with process engineering.
• Routinely learn new tasks and adapt to new processes.
• Comply with ISO 9001 and IATF 16949 Quality Management System requirements.
• Sample management, Deviation Report (DR) reporting, Microscopy and Visual Inspection.
• Backup and support for other QC roles within the organization, including chemical handling and analysis.

Quality Control Technician
Elmhurst, IL jobs
Pride Health is hiring a Quality Control Technician to support our client's medical facility based in Elmhurst, Illinois. This is a 13-week contract job opportunity and a great way to start working with a top-tier healthcare organization!
Job Summary:
The Sterile Processing Quality Control Technician ensures the highest standards of instrument cleanliness, assembly accuracy, and quality assurance in sterile processing operations. This role combines hands-on technical processing responsibilities with detailed inspection and documentation tasks critical to patient safety and process reliability. This position focuses on quality assurance beyond standard sterile processing technician duties, ensuring compliance with all regulatory and internal standards while maintaining an unwavering commitment to safety and process excellence.
Job Responsibilities:
-Follow all ANSI/AAMI standards, manufacturer Instructions for Use (IFUs), SOPs, and company Work Instructions.
-Decontaminate used surgical instruments and equipment using proper PPE and protocols.
-Disassemble, clean, and reassemble complex surgical instruments as required.
-Accurately assemble and package instrument trays and sets per guidelines.
-Operate washers, sterilizers, and other processing equipment safely and effectively.
-Inspect instruments for cleanliness, functionality, and damage prior to packaging.
-Document missing or damaged instruments per SOPs.

CMM Inspector
Tempe, AZ jobs
PPS is seeking an experienced and thorough CMM Inspector for our fabrication facility in Tempe. They will be tasked with operating and maintaining coordinate measuring machines (CMMs), as well as inspecting and ensuring the precision and accuracy of parts or products according to engineering drawings, specifications, or design standards.
This is a full-time, permanent position with benefits and room for advancement!
Responsibilities:
Setting up and operating the coordinate measuring machines to measure parts and components accurately. This can include both manual and automated CMM systems.
Inspecting parts to ensure they meet required specifications, measuring attributes like dimensions, angles, surface roughness, and positioning of holes or features.
Reviewing measurement data to identify any discrepancies or defects to determine whether the part or component is within the allowable tolerances.
Recording inspection results, documenting any deviations, and providing reports to engineers or managers.
Ensuring that the CMM is properly calibrated and maintained for optimal performance, including regular checks, maintenance, and troubleshooting.
Working to maintain high standards of quality assurance, ensuring that products meet industry standards and customer requirements
Requirements:
Strong understanding of ge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GD&T)
Proficiency in CMM software, including Mitutoyo PC-DMIS
Attention to detail and precision
Problem-solving and analytical skills
Strong written and verbal communication skills for reporting and team coordination
Knowledge of precision measurement instruments
Ability to lift up to 25 lbs without assistance up to 75 lbs with assistance, stand, kneel, walk, twist, crouch, stoop, bend, push, pull, and reach
